Toshiba laptop power light on but not working

I have a Toshiba Satellite laptop. The power light is on but it does not work. I tried unplugging and removing the battery, but the problem remains. I don't hear anything and the battery light is not on.

We have toshiba satellite pro laptop which was working fine. Now it will not turn on and the caps lock, f10 and f11 lights are illuminated even though laptop not turned on. Nothing happens when we press...

Remove all power sources.
Remove hard drive and Ram.
Fit AC adapter and press on. If the laptop complains as there are now no periferals, power down the laptop.
If it still dosn't power up at all, you have a motherboard fault and cannot continue. A Toshiba Computer Repair Cetre will help you out.
If it did work;
Disconnect power source.
Fit RAM and try again. If that still works but now states that there is no OS, power it down and with power source removed fit the hard drive.
Power up again with AC Adapter. Hope fully all now should be well or at least you now know where your fault lies.
I hope that helps.

My daughters Toshiba satellite l505d will not boot up correctly. It starts but then nothing happens. What do I need to do. Have already taken battery out and restarted. Any help would be helpful.

Try the following.
1. Remove battery and plug in the AC Adapter and check if it works
If yes - Battery is defective
If no - Motherboard Problem/AC adapter

2. Check the AC adapter LED indicator if its lighted or not(double check by a multitester)
If lighted - it works properly
if not - replace
3. Try to reinstall WINDOWS operating system by the use of the installer CD
4. Reformat your computer and install necessary drivers and applications
